8 Days Camping Lake Nakuru/maasai Mara/amboseli/tsavo West

DAY 1: AMBOSELI NATIONAL PARK
Depart Nairobi for Amboseli arriving in time for lunch. Afternoon game drive. Dinner and overnight at campsite.

DAY 2: AMBOSELI NATIONAL PARK
Full day in Amboseli with morning and afternoon game drive (optional visits to Maasai villages). All meal and overnight at campsite.

DAY 3: TSAVO WEST
After breakfast depart for Tsavo west arriving in time for lunch. Afternoon game drive to Visit Mzima springs. Dinner and over night at campsite.

DAY 4: L. NAKURU
Depart Tsavo in the morning Via Nairobi for lunch and drive to the Great Rift Valley viewing sceneries enroute, arriving to the Pink Lake often referred so due to it's Great masses of Flamingos. Arrrival is in the early evening and proceed for game drive. Dinner and overnight at campsite.

DAY 5: MAASAI MARA
Morning game drive, Watch and photograph Birds and Animals , breakfast and depart for Maasai Mara, Arrive in time for lunch. Afternoon game drive is taken. Dinner and overnight at campsite.

DAY 6: MAASAI MARA
Full day in Maasai Mara. Morning and afternoon game drive. Meals and overnight at campsite.

DAY 7: MAASAI MARA
Full day in Maasai Mara. Morning and afternoon game drive. Meals and overnight at campsite.

DAY 8: NAIROBI
Pre-breakfast game drive. Return to campsite for breakfast.
